Joe Meet 2007 : Official Information
« on: November 18, 2006, 11:16:02 PM »

Doing this one REALLY early gang!

When:
Saturday, April 14th 2007
From 10:30am to 5:30pm

Where:
Barton Stone United Church
21 Stone Church Rd W

(at the corner of Upper James St.)
Hamilton, ON

It's actually in the building next to the Church. You would of figured it out when you got to the Joe Meet - but just in case I thought I should mention it.

For a Map of the location:  Click Here

Admission:
There will be an admission of either $3.00 per person. (Ages 10 and up). With your admission, you will be given one 'ballot' ticket to be entered in the door prize draws that will take place throughout the day. (Additional tickets will also be available @ $1.00 each).

Exclusive:
There WILL once again be an exclusive figure for the meet this year.
The cost for the figure will be $25.00. He will include accessories, a file card, and will also include your admission to the meet!

Custom Contest
People are allowed to submit ONE custom figure for this contest and bring it to the meet. The figure submitted needs to be a newly created custom for the 'contest' only and should be made specifically for the Joe Meet. In other words, the figure you submit should not of been seen by people before. Ballots and ballot boxes will be set up at each persons custom, so people could 'rate' it out of 10.  The person with the highest amount of votes will win a door prize. (Not a lame one either!) I'll announce a thread where people can 'sign up' for this event with a better guideline and such. Space will be limited for this contest, so I may only allow 10 people or so to enter. We'll see how it goes once I post the info.

G.I. Joe Wrestling
It's now a mainstay at the Canadian Joe Meet! Since it was such a huge success and enjoyed by all in the last few years, G.I. Joe will battle Cobra in the wrestling ring again! I will be making all the characters this year, but  you are welcome to create and bring your own as well. It will be decided at the meet if your created wrestler will be permitted in the tournament). PLEASE bring your OWN PS2 controller. We'll have a few extras on hand, but there may not be enough to cover everyone! As per last years event, we will once again have the 'King of the Joe Ring' tournament. The winner will have the honor of being the 2007 Joe Canuck Champion, and take home their very own trophy. (It's real.... it's big!)

Trading:
Once again you'll be allowed to trade items at the meet. However, NO selling of items (unless you're a dealer set up) will be permitted. I can not stress this fact enough. If you are caught selling ANYTHING at the meet - regardless who you are, you will be asked to leave the meet immediately.
It's not fair to those who have paid  table space fees for the exclusive rights to sell at the meet, therefore please respect this one request and do not sell items unless you've paid a table fee. Please read above if you are interested in renting a table.

I'll do the PM on the speed painting thing. Bringing your own paints and brushes will be highly encouraged. If you don't, you get to use 20 year old citadel (which is surprisingly good) and Apple Barrel clone stuff from walmart for paint, and 10 for a buck brushes from Dollarama...

Also, I reccomend that you bring your own AOL cd to use to get your dabs of paint on. We'll likely not have enough paint containers to go around.
